In terms of IoT, new technologies hold unprecedented growth potential for medium-sized companies. The constant collection, management and analysis of data is used in a targeted manner. Errors and anomalies can be detected early on by artificial intelligence (AI), e.g. in the form of machine learning. Maintenance recommendations based on these methods are more precise and effective (“Predictive Maintenance”).
